Yes, you can use too much fish emulsion. Like any fertilizer, overuse can lead to problems such as nitrogen burn, which manifests as yellowing leaves and stunted growth due to excessive nitrogen. Fish emulsion is high in nitrogen, making it very beneficial for leafy plant growth, but it needs to be diluted and applied according to package directions. Over-application can also lead to a buildup of salts in the soil, which can harm plant roots and disrupt the balance of soil nutrients. To avoid these issues, it's important to follow recommended application rates and consider the specific needs of your plants.
Acetylene, a hydrocarbon gas with the chemical formula C2H2, is widely used for welding and cutting metals due to its high combustion temperature. When acetylene burns in pure oxygen, it can reach temperatures as high as 3,500 degrees Celsius (6,341 degrees Fahrenheit) in an oxy-acetylene flame. This temperature is significantly higher than what can be achieved by burning in air, which typically reaches around 2,300 degrees Celsius (4,173 degrees Fahrenheit). The reason for this difference lies in the chemical reaction that occurs during combustion. In an oxy-acetylene flame, the gas reacts with oxygen, releasing more energy and thus generating higher temperatures. For welding applications, these high temperatures are crucial for melting metals effectively. It's important to note that safety precautions must be taken when handling acetylene due to its explosive nature.
The oxidation of polypropylene (PP) primarily involves a radical mechanism, initiated by the abstraction of hydrogen atoms, creating macroradicals. This process generally begins with the formation of hydroperoxides upon exposure to oxygen and light. These hydroperoxides further decompose into various radicals that propagate the oxidation process, leading to the formation of ketones, alcohols, and carboxylic acids. The oxidation rate is influenced by factors such as temperature, presence of catalysts, and the PP's crystallinity. Antioxidants are often added to PP to slow down oxidation by scavenging radicals or decomposing hydroperoxides, thereby enhancing its stability and lifespan. Understanding and controlling the oxidation mechanism is crucial in improving the durability and performance of polypropylene in various applications.
